Overview of the Tonor Q9 2026 Microphone

The Tonor Q9 2026 is a USB condenser microphone designed for streaming, podcasting, and recording. It features a cardioid pickup pattern that focuses on sound from the front, reducing background noise. The microphone boasts a sleek design, adjustable stand, and user-friendly controls, making it appealing to both beginners and experienced creators.

Key Features Relevant to YouTube Creators

  • Sound Quality: The Q9 2026 offers clear, crisp audio with a frequency response suitable for voice recording.
  • Connectivity: USB connection ensures easy setup with most computers and laptops.
  • Design: Compact and portable, ideal for on-the-go recording or stationary setups.
  • Controls: Built-in mute button and volume control for quick adjustments during recording sessions.
  • Price Point: Affordable compared to professional-grade microphones, making it accessible for many creators.

Pros and Cons for YouTube Content Creation

Pros:

  • Easy to set up and use, suitable for beginners.
  • Provides high-quality audio that enhances viewer experience.
  • Compact design saves space on desks or recording areas.
  • Affordable price makes it accessible for new creators.

Cons:

  • Limited to USB connectivity, which may not suit all professional setups.
  • Cardioid pattern may pick up some background noise in noisy environments.
  • Lacks advanced features found in higher-end microphones, such as multiple polar patterns or adjustable gain controls.
